Conference Games
The Southeastern Conference (SEC) is highly competitive, and conference games are always intense. Key SEC matchups often determine a team's seeding for the conference tournament and their chances of making it to the NCAA Tournament. Keep an eye out for games against teams like South Carolina, Tennessee, and Georgia. These are always battles!

How to Find the Most Accurate Schedule Information
With game times and TV schedules subject to change, knowing where to find the most accurate and up-to-date information is essential. Here are some reliable sources for the LSU Women's Basketball schedule:
- Official LSU Athletics Website: This is your go-to source for all things LSU sports. The official website provides the most accurate and current schedule information, including game times, TV listings, and any last-minute changes. Look for the women's basketball section under the sports tab.
- NCAA Website: The NCAA website offers comprehensive coverage of college basketball, including schedules, scores, and standings. You can search for the LSU Women's Basketball team and find their schedule on the site.
- ESPN and Other Sports Networks: ESPN, CBS Sports, and other major sports networks provide schedules and TV listings for college basketball games. Check their websites or TV guides for the latest information.
- Team Social Media Accounts: Follow the official LSU Women's Basketball team on social media platforms like Twitter, Facebook, and Instagram. These accounts often post schedule updates, game day reminders, and other important information.
- Sports Apps: Numerous sports apps, such as ESPN, TheScore, and CBS Sports, allow you to track your favorite teams and receive notifications about upcoming games. Set up alerts for LSU Women's Basketball to stay in the loop.
Understanding Game Times and TV Broadcasts
Navigating the world of college sports broadcasting can sometimes feel like deciphering a secret code. Here's a breakdown of what you need to know to understand game times and TV broadcasts:
Time Zones
Always pay attention to the time zone listed for each game. LSU plays in the Central Time Zone (CT), so if you're in a different time zone, be sure to adjust accordingly. Nothing's worse than missing the tip-off because you got the time wrong!
TV Networks
College basketball games are broadcast on a variety of TV networks, including ESPN, ESPN2, ESPNU, SEC Network, CBS, and Fox. The specific network broadcasting a game will be listed on the schedule. Some games may also be available on streaming services like ESPN+ or Paramount+.
Streaming Options
If you don't have cable, don't worry! Many college basketball games are available to stream online. Check the TV listing for the game to see if it's available on a streaming service. You may need a subscription to access certain streaming platforms.
Radio Broadcasts
For those who prefer to listen to the games, many college basketball teams have radio broadcasts. Check the LSU Athletics website for information on radio affiliates and streaming options.
